Latest Patents
One of his latest patents is a passive, gravity-driven system for the treatment of effluent in a diagnostic system. This invention describes automated systems designed to render target compounds from slide stainer waste streams inactive through advanced oxidation processes. These processes are enhanced by UV irradiation and further accelerated by radical initiators, such as hydrogen peroxide. Additionally, the automated systems include mechanisms for segregating components of the waste streams, showcasing Jakubowski's commitment to improving diagnostic efficiency and safety.
